Typical Daily Rates for Long-Term RV Rentals in Brisbane (Indicative)

RV Class 1 Month Rental (AUD/Day) 3 Month Rental (AUD/Day) 6 Month Rental (AUD/Day)
Class B (Campervan) AUD$80 - AUD$150 AUD$70 - AUD$130 AUD$60 - AUD$110
Class SI (Semi-integrated) AUD$120 - AUD$200 AUD$100 - AUD$170 AUD$90 - AUD$150
Class C (Alcove) AUD$150 - AUD$250 AUD$130 - AUD$220 AUD$110 - AUD$190
The live pricing table above provides an indication of current costs across different RV classes and rental periods. Always factor in seasonal demand, which typically peaks from December to February (summer holidays), leading to higher prices. Class B (Campervan) - Best For

Class B (Campervan) models, averaging 5-6m in length and accommodating around 2-3 people, are best suited for solo long-term travelers or couples prioritizing fuel economy, ease of driving, and the ability to park in more compact Brisbane urban and coastal spots. These highly maneuverable vehicles, including models like a "2 Berth Hi Top" (Automatic transmission, TV, perfect for a couple) or a "4 Berth Hi Top", are perfect for navigating city streets, finding parking at Brisbane's beaches like those on the Bayside, or exploring smaller towns with ease. Boasting an average fuel consumption of 10-15 Liters per 100km, campervans are often the most economical choice for long-term travel, particularly if covering extensive distances across Australia. While offering less interior space than larger motorhomes, their agility allows for spontaneous adventures and easier access to areas where larger RVs might struggle, making them ideal for the minimalist long-term RVer.

What is the 3-3-3 rule for RVs

The 3-3-3 rule for RVs is a popular guideline for safe and enjoyable long-term travel, advising drivers to travel no more than 300 miles (approximately 480 km) in a day, arrive at their destination by 3 PM, and stay for at least 3 nights, which is particularly beneficial for long-term RVers exploring Queensland from Brisbane. This rule helps prevent driver fatigue, allows ample time to set up camp before dark (crucial for safety and avoiding wildlife encounters, especially at dusk/dawn on country roads near Brisbane), and encourages a slower pace to truly experience each destination. Adhering to the 3-3-3 rule from Brisbane allows for more immersive exploration of regional gems like the Scenic Rim, Sunshine Coast hinterland, or Northern NSW without feeling rushed. For long-term rentals, pacing yourself is key to avoiding burnout and fully appreciating the diverse landscapes and unique wildlife of Queensland, reducing the risk of accidents from fatigue or animal collisions. Are there long term caravan parks in Brisbane

Yes, Brisbane and its surrounding regions offer several caravan parks and holiday parks that cater to long-term stays, providing essential amenities and a stable base for exploring Southeast Queensland. Parks often located in areas like the Bayside (ee.g., Wynnum Manly Caravan Park for coastal access), Gateway (e.g., Brisbane Gateway Resort for easy access to major highways like the M1 north and south), or Ipswich corridor (for western exploration) frequently have options for extended occupancy, sometimes offering discounted weekly or monthly rates. Amenities typically include powered sites, fresh water hook-ups, dump points, laundry facilities, and often Wi-Fi, making them suitable for long-term living. Where is the nearest RV dump station to Brisbane airport

The nearest RV dump station to Brisbane Airport BNE is often found at nearby caravan parks such as Brisbane Gateway Resort in Tingalpa about 15-20 km from the airport which offers facilities for registered guests and sometimes for a fee for non-guests Public dump points are also located along major highways like the M1 often at larger service stations or truck stops as you head out of the city

Are there any toll roads when driving an RV around Brisbane

Yes there are several toll roads in and around Brisbane that RV drivers should be aware of including sections of the Gateway Motorway M1 to the north and south the Clem7 tunnel and the Legacy Way tunnel It is recommended to set up a Transurban Linkt account for easy payment as cash payment options are generally not available on these roads
